2-15-142 . Guiding principles and documentation. In formulating or implementing policies or administrative rules that have direct tribal implications, a state agency shall document its consideration of the following principles:

(1)a commitment to cooperation and collaboration;
(2)mutual understanding and respect;
(3)regular and early communication;
(4)a process of accountability for addressing issues; and
(5)preservation of the tribal-state relationship.

Legislative History

En. Sec. 2, Ch. 568, L. 2003; amd. Sec. 1, Ch. 146, L. 2013.
